• Provide comprehensive planning assistance in the form of zoning assessments, project <br />evaluations, (subdivision, Planned Unit Development (PUD) applications, SMA, and <br />Special Use Permit applications) neighborhood planning and policy search. <br />• Review recommendations on major Capital Improvements projects and Operating <br />Budget to ensure compliance with County plans and goals for balanced transportation. <br />• Implement on-street bike/ped facilities such as bike lanes, shared lane markings, <br />signage, bike racks and better crosswalks and signals. <br />• Serve as staff to the County of Hawaii Bicycle Pedestrian Advisory Committee with <br />active involvement and support from Public Works, Parks and Transit departments. <br />• Assist with adoption of the revised Roadway Standards. <br />• Work with both public and private sectors to obtain funding sources inside and outside <br />of County including federal, state (Congestion Mitigation and Air Quality, <br />Transportation Enhancements, Safe Routes to School, etc.) for proposed projects and <br />programs. <br />• Collect and analyze data pertinent to pedestrian and bicycle issues, such as crash data <br />and motor vehicle, pedestrian, and bicycle counts. <br />• Negotiate with property owners, developers and other agencies to include bicycle and <br />pedestrian needs in neighborhood design, street and highway development and other <br />construction projects. <br />• Develop and apply evaluation and monitoring tools to measure success of programs. <br />• Manages area of responsibility in strict accordance with applicable laws, regulations, <br />and established policy including union agreements to ensure fair and standardized <br />treatment of employees. <br />Intra/Intergovernmental Resource & Coordination <br />• Coordinate activities between County departments and outside agencies (including State <br />Department of Transportation, State Department of Health, Federal Highway <br />Administration, etc.) to ensure integration of efforts. <br />• Serve as primary bicycle/pedestrian/trailresnurce and liaison between County Planning, <br />Public Works, Transit and Parks and Recreation departments. <br />• Research and stay abreast of current state of art developments in approaches, trends, <br />innovations and regulations related to transportation demand, healthy communities and <br />pedestrian, bicycle and other alternative transportation modes. <br />DOH REF NO.
